The Heysen Trail is one of the world's great walking trails and the longest dedicated walking trail in Australia.The 1,200 km trail starts at Cape Jervis and winds along the beaches and sea cliffs of the south coast before passing over rolling hills and rural landscapes of the Fleurieu Peninsula and MtLofty Ranges. The climate fluctuates heavily throughout the length of the Heysen Trail; from blustery, foggy winters at the southern end to unforgivingly inhospitable summers in the north. Heysen Trail /haɪsən ˈtreɪl/ (say huysuhn 'trayl) noun a long-distance walking track in SA, extending from Cape Jervis on the south coast of the Fleurieu Peninsula, north through the Mount Lofty Ranges, the Barossa Valley and Wilpena Pound to Parachilna Gorge in the Flinders Ranges. The iconic trail passes through some of the most scenic parts of the state including nationalparks, state forests and internationally acclaimed tourist destinations, including the BarossaValley and the stunning Wilpena Pound.The southern section, from Cape Jervis to Spalding in the Mid North, is ideal for beginners and those with children, following the Mount Lofty Ranges.
